| Manufacturer | Schneider Electric |
|---|---|
| Product Type | Circuit Breaker Accessory |
| Product Line | Square D |
| Part Number | S47362 |
| UPC | 785901942771 |
| Weight | 8.00 lbs (3.63 kg) |
| Minimum Voltage Rating | 100 V |
| Maximum Voltage Rating | 130 V |
| Voltage Type | AC |
| Frame Type | Y Frame |
| Tightening Torque | 31 lbf.in |
| Standards Compliance | CSA |
| Maximum Ambient Temperature | 40 degrees Celsius |
| Minimum Ambient Temperature | 0 degrees Celsius |
| Maximum Operating Humidity | 80% (non-condensing) |
| Maximum Storage Humidity | 80% (non-condensing) |
| Maximum Altitude | 1000 meters above sea level |
The Schneider Electric S47362 is a circuit breaker accessory. It is engineered for AC applications and is compatible with a Y-frame type. The accessory has a voltage rating that spans from a minimum of 100 volts to a maximum of 130 volts.
With tightening torque specifications of 31 lbf.in, this accessory ensures secure connections. Compliant with CSA standards, it guarantees quality and safety in operation.
The temperature range for operation is acceptable from 0 to 40 degrees Celsius, permitting use in moderate environments. Additionally, it accommodates a maximum of 80% relative humidity in non-condensing conditions, for both operational and storage scenarios. This accessory is suitable for employment at altitudes of up to 1000 meters above sea level, making it versatile for various applications.
